Probation is revoked for a man accused in a November shooting incident in Hannibal.
Marion County Prosecuting attorney David Clayton says Tion Dorsey is being transferred to the Missouri Department of Corrections following a final hearing Wednesday on his probation case in Marion County Circuit Court. Dorsey was on probation  stemming from a 2008 assault. Clayton says he’ll likely serve 85 percent of his ten year sentence.

Dorsey is also charged with assault and armed criminal action following a November 29 shooting incident in Hannibal. A co-defendant in that case—18 year old Myron Mahaney of Mexico pleaded guilty to a lesser charge of shooting a gun at a house and is serving a four year sentence with the Missouri Department of Corrections.

 

Clayton says his office is reevaluating options for trial with the alleged victim also being held by the Department of Corrections for parole violations.
